“Experimental” Technology Education Sports “TES-HIENET” organization is located in the North Aegean Island and works with New Technologies, Education and Sports“Experimental TES-HIENET” is an Educational Youth and Sports organization located at the fifthbiggest island of Greece, Chios, which is located at the east Aegean sea, only 5 miles from Turkey.We aim in the harmonious collaboration of all humans, which will serve better the idea of EuropeanCompletion.We promote and protect the European cultural heritage and develop friendship, communication andcontribute to effectively strengthen the relations between people, giving priority to social inclusion ofpeople with fewer opportunities.We also cooperate with all kind of schools and support local institutions for people with specialneeds, also for elderly and people in poverty.In our more than 20 years cooperation with educational institutions, we have as priority the response to environmental and climate challenges, including disaster prevention.

The volunteers will take active part in the realization of different projects at the local Primary Schools or Kindergartens. The tasks of the volunteer depend of the needs of the cooperating Institutions, the capacity of the volunteer and will be around Education, Environment, New Technologies, Culture and Sports. Under guidance and help of the institution’s stuff, they will work on the realization of Educational, Cultural, Sports and “New Technologies” activities for the children of the school. They will also “Learn by Producing" Articles and Presentations, create new ideas and realize of activities organized by the schools. Will also promote the the ESC Program by publishing the results of our activities at the web sites of the H/O. Create recordings and articles for the H/O’s internet radio station www.chiosradio.gr. Realize a “Personal Project”, which will be defined -before the selection process- in cooperation with the Hosting Organisation.

Our volunteers are hosted in a house in a Chios Island's village which is within a walking distance from working places, minimarket, pharmacy, beach etc. equipped with the necessary electrical appliances & furniture to cover all their basic needs. They live in gender based shared rooms with other volunteers & are responsible for keeping their hosting & working place clean & in order. They are responsible for making a cooking schedule at home & provide to the Hosting Organization a weekly list of the goods that they need for meals preparation in order to supply them with.

Using cooperative & non-formal learning methods the members of the Hosting Organization & the teachers of the cooperating schools will provide to the Volunteers the necessary training and support in order to carry out their tasks & integrate into the local community. The educators & the mentors will give to the volunteers information & guidance for the development of their personal, cognitive, cultural, technical & linguistic skills. They also assist them in problem solving and they support them during their entire project, also for the completion of their Youth-pass.
